Transaction d21bdaf61aa42c70a3bc5bdc8ab225a149bde84e052d7aab1c2c713b66e6b7d3

1 Input
2 Outputs
  • d21bdaf61aa42c70a3bc5bdc8ab225a149bde84e052d7aab1c2c713b66e6b7d3:0
  • value  8107236
    address  2NBMEX4YrNiTxo6fvkPxNpaMdoQS6xHUhuc
  • d21bdaf61aa42c70a3bc5bdc8ab225a149bde84e052d7aab1c2c713b66e6b7d3:1
  • value  41349210176
    address  2N9sATZjXbzH7ukzZJNcowZ9T1RtJDQcum6